I have a few questions about the shades of green.... we are going in march (my lil brother is army) and we are taking at least 4 lil kids under 5 and the question is since none of us have ever stayed there.... at most of the disney resorts they have the cafateria style dining does the shades of green have that as well or is there just restuarant style dining? thanks a bunch!!!!
 
The coffee shop by the busses has great breakfast sandwiches and muffins. Plus, each room has a refrigerator and a table so you could do creal and milk iin the morning if you wanted to. The evergreen restaurant is very low priced and has the standard pub like food. They have very inexpensive child meals too. Enjoy your stay!
 

If you mean a "food court" type dining area like the Disney Resorts - no they don't have that. The Garden Grill restaurant does have a buffet each night, or I think you can also order off a menu. The buffets are pretty decent, but it is a restaurant - not a food court style thing.

It is a great place, to stay, though! We've been there several times and really enjoy it! There are lots of choices for dining as some of the other posters have pointed out. The rooms are very big which is great with kids, too!
